Co Antrim Crash: Second Person Dies

Fatal Collision in County Antrim‍ Claims Two Lives

A man in his 30s and a pregnant woman have died following ⁢a two-car collision in Crumlin, County antrim, on ⁤Sunday, January 11,‌ 2026. The incident occured at approximately ⁤2:00 PM on the moira Road near nutts Corner.

Details of the Incident

The collision involved a blue Ford Fiesta and a silver⁢ Skoda Superb.The male passenger⁣ in one of the vehicles died from critical injuries sustained in the crash. The pregnant⁢ woman,also travelling in the same vehicle,succumbed to her injuries in ‍hospital.⁢ Several othre individuals involved in the collision sustained minor‍ injuries.

Police Inquiry

The Police⁣ Service of Northern Ireland (PSNI) is investigating the circumstances surrounding the collision. Detective Inspector stewart, from the PSNI’s Collision Investigation‍ Unit, has appealed to⁣ the public for⁢ assistance. Anyone⁢ with information, particularly‍ dash-cam footage from ⁢the area at the time of the incident, is urged to contact the Collision ‌Investigation Unit ​on 101, quoting reference number 735 11/01/26.
